Men's Hockey Falls At Vermont, 7-1

2/5/2011 12:00:00 AM | Men's Ice Hockey

Feb. 5, 2011

Box Score | Gallery by friarsphoto.com

BURLINGTON, Vt. - The Providence College men's hockey team was defeated by the University of Vermont, 7-1, on Saturday, February 5 at the Gutterson Fieldhouse in Burlington, Vt. The Catamounts scored three goals in each of the first two periods en route to the win.

Ben Albertson gave Vermont (6-15-5, 4-11-4 Hockey East) a 1-0 lead at 2:14 of the first period, but the Providence (7-13-6, 3-11-5 Hockey East) evened the score at 6:55 when senior Matt Germain (Rockland, Mass.) scored a power-play goal. Senior Kyle MacKinnon (Walnut, Calif.) fired a shot from the point that was re-directed by classmate Ben Farrer (Calgary, Alberta) and UVM goalie Rob Madore made the initial save. However, Germain pounced on the rebound to notch his seventh goal of the season. Vermont then tallied two goals in the latter stages of the period to take a 3-1 edge. Chris McCarthy made the score 2-1 at 14:08, while Drew MacKenzie added a power-play goal at 19:38.

The Friars had chances early on in the second period to cut the lead, including Germain whose shot at 2:17 was saved by Madore. Germain also hit the post later in the period. However, Andres Franzon, Tobias Nilsson-Roos and H.T. Lenz each scored in a span of 4:35 late in the period as the Catamounts increased their lead to 6-1 after two periods.

Vermont added a third-period goal to complete the scoring. The Catamounts outshot the Friars, 38-32, as Madore made 31 saves. PC juniors Alex Beaudry (Cumberland, Ont.) and Justin Gates (Cranston, R.I.) combined for 31 stops.

The Friars are back in action on Friday, February 11 at 7:00 p.m. when they host No. 1 ranked Boston College at PC's Schneider Arena.
